




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
分布式系统分布式缓存一致性协议分析考核试卷考生姓名:__________答题日期:__________得分:__________判卷人:__________
本次考核旨在评估考生对分布式系统分布式缓存一致性协议的掌握程度,包括对一致性模型、一致性协议和实际应用中的挑战的理解。
一、单项选择题(本题共30小题,每小题0.5分,共15分,在每小题给出的四个选项中,只有一项是符合题目要求的)
1.分布式缓存系统中,以下哪项不是一致性协议的目的?()
A.减少数据副本之间的冲突
B.提高系统的可用性
C.降低系统的延迟
D.保持数据的一致性
2.在分布式缓存中,以下哪种一致性模型不会导致数据不一致?()
A.强一致性
B.弱一致性
C.最终一致性
D.强最终一致性
3.以下哪个协议是用来实现分布式缓存的一致性?()
A.Chubby锁服务
B.Raft
C.Paxos
D.CAP定理
4.在分布式缓存系统中,以下哪种操作可能导致数据不一致?()
A.写操作
B.读操作
C.更新操作
D.删除操作
5.分布式缓存中的缓存失效策略不包括以下哪项?()
A.定时过期
B.查询过期
C.内存淘汰
D.硬件故障
6.以下哪个不是分布式缓存一致性协议中常见的挑战?()
A.网络分区
B.数据副本复制延迟
C.系统负载不均
D.单点故障
7.以下哪个协议不是分布式缓存一致性协议?()
A.Gossip协议
B.Vector时钟
C.Vector-Witness协议
D.分布式锁
8.在分布式缓存中,以下哪种情况不会导致缓存雪崩?()
A.缓存热点
B.缓存热点更新
C.缓存失效
D.缓存预热
9.以下哪个一致性协议不依赖于时间戳?()
A.Vector时钟
B.Lamport时钟
C.LogicalClock
D.Vector-Witness
10.分布式缓存中的“缓存穿透”是指什么?()
A.缓存命中率低
B.缓存命中率极高
C.缓存失效
D.缓存更新失败
11.以下哪个协议不是基于版本号的分布式缓存一致性协议?()
A.Vector-Witness
B.Vector时钟
C.Last-Write-Wins
D.Vector-Witness协议
12.在分布式缓存中,以下哪个操作不会影响一致性?()
A.缓存写入
B.缓存读取
C.缓存更新
D.缓存删除
13.分布式缓存系统中,以下哪种情况不会导致数据冲突?()
A.数据更新
B.数据读取
C.数据删除
D.数据复制
14.以下哪个一致性协议不依赖于分布式时钟?()
A.Vector时钟
B.Lamport时钟
C.LogicalClock
D.Vector-Witness
15.在分布式缓存中,以下哪种操作不会影响缓存的一致性?()
A.缓存预热
B.缓存失效
C.缓存更新
D.缓存写入
16.以下哪个不是分布式缓存一致性协议的特点?()
A.高可用性
B.高性能
C.低延迟
D.低一致性
17.在分布式缓存中,以下哪种情况会导致数据不一致?()
A.单点故障
B.数据更新
C.网络分区
D.缓存预热
18.以下哪个协议不是基于事件驱动的分布式缓存一致性协议?()
A.Gossip协议
B.Vector时钟
C.Vector-Witness
D.发布/订阅模式
19.在分布式缓存中,以下哪个操作不会导致缓存雪崩?()
A.缓存热点
B.缓存热点更新
C.缓存失效
D.缓存预热
20.以下哪个不是分布式缓存一致性协议的挑战?()
A.网络分区
B.数据副本复制延迟
C.系统负载不均
D.数据一致性的保证
21.在分布式缓存系统中,以下哪种操作不会影响一致性?()
A.缓存写入
B.缓存读取
C.缓存更新
D.缓存删除
22.以下哪个不是分布式缓存一致性协议中常见的挑战?()
A.网络分区
B.数据副本复制延迟
C.系统负载不均
D.数据一致性的保证
23.在分布式缓存中,以下哪种情况不会导致数据不一致?()
A.数据更新
B.数据读取
C.数据删除
D.数据复制
24.以下哪个协议不是基于版本号的分布式缓存一致性协议?()
A.Vector-Witness
B.Vector时钟
C.Last-Write-Wins
D.Vector-Witness协议
25.在分布式缓存中,以下哪种操作不会影响一致性?()
A.缓存预热
B.缓存失效
C.缓存更新
D.缓存写入
26.以下哪个不是分布式缓存一致性协议的特点?()
A.高可用性
B.高性能
C.低延迟
D.低一致性
27.在分布式缓存中,以下哪种情况会导致数据不一致?()
A.单点故障
B.数据更新
C.网络分区
D.缓存预热
28.以下哪个协议不是基于事件驱动的分布式缓存一致性协议?()
A.Gossip协议
B.Vector时钟
C.Vector-Witness
D.发布/订阅模式
29.在分布式缓存中,以下哪个操作不会导致缓存雪崩?()
A.缓存热点
B.缓存热点更新
C.缓存失效
D.缓存预热
30.以下哪个不是分布式缓存一致性协议的挑战?()
A.网络分区
B.数据副本复制延迟
C.系统负载不均
D.数据一致性的保证
二、多选题(本题共20小题,每小题1分,共20分,在每小题给出的选项中,至少有一项是符合题目要求的)
1.分布式缓存的一致性协议通常需要考虑哪些因素?()
A.数据副本的同步
B.系统的可用性
C.网络延迟
D.数据一致性的级别
2.以下哪些是分布式缓存一致性协议可能面临的问题?()
A.数据冲突
B.网络分区
C.数据丢失
D.系统负载不均
3.以下哪些是一致性模型?()
A.强一致性
B.最终一致性
C.弱一致性
D.单点一致性
4.分布式缓存中,以下哪些操作可能影响一致性?()
A.缓存写入
B.缓存读取
C.缓存更新
D.缓存删除
5.以下哪些是分布式缓存一致性协议的设计目标?()
A.减少数据冲突
B.提高系统可用性
C.降低系统延迟
D.保证数据完整性
6.以下哪些是分布式缓存一致性协议的常见类型?()
A.基于版本号的协议
B.基于时间戳的协议
C.基于事件驱动的协议
D.基于分布式时钟的协议
7.以下哪些是分布式缓存一致性协议可能采用的算法?()
A.Vector时钟
B.Paxos
C.Raft
D.Chubby
8.分布式缓存中,以下哪些情况可能导致缓存雪崩?()
A.缓存热点
B.缓存失效
C.缓存预热失败
D.网络分区
9.以下哪些是分布式缓存一致性协议的挑战?()
A.网络延迟
B.数据副本复制延迟
C.系统负载不均
D.单点故障
10.以下哪些是分布式缓存一致性协议可能采用的一致性级别?()
A.强一致性
B.最终一致性
C.弱一致性
D.完全一致性
11.以下哪些是分布式缓存一致性协议可能采用的机制?()
A.分布式锁
B.版本控制
C.Gossip协议
D.发布/订阅
12.以下哪些是分布式缓存一致性协议可能面临的问题?()
A.数据冲突
B.网络分区
C.数据丢失
D.系统负载不均
13.以下哪些是一致性模型?()
A.强一致性
B.最终一致性
C.弱一致性
D.单点一致性
14.分布式缓存中,以下哪些操作可能影响一致性?()
A.缓存写入
B.缓存读取
C.缓存更新
D.缓存删除
15.以下哪些是分布式缓存一致性协议的设计目标?()
A.减少数据冲突
B.提高系统可用性
C.降低系统延迟
D.保证数据完整性
16.以下哪些是分布式缓存一致性协议的常见类型?()
A.基于版本号的协议
B.基于时间戳的协议
C.基于事件驱动的协议
D.基于分布式时钟的协议
17.以下哪些是分布式缓存一致性协议可能采用的算法?()
A.Vector时钟
B.Paxos
C.Raft
D.Chubby
18.分布式缓存中,以下哪些情况可能导致缓存雪崩?()
A.缓存热点
B.缓存失效
C.缓存预热失败
D.网络分区
19.以下哪些是分布式缓存一致性协议的挑战?()
A.网络延迟
B.数据副本复制延迟
C.系统负载不均
D.单点故障
20.以下哪些是分布式缓存一致性协议可能采用的一致性级别?()
A.强一致性
B.最终一致性
C.弱一致性
D.完全一致性
三、填空题(本题共25小题,每小题1分,共25分,请将正确答案填到题目空白处)
1.分布式缓存的一致性协议旨在解决______问题。
2.在分布式缓存中,______是一致性协议的核心概念。
3.一致性模型中的______保证了数据在所有副本之间的一致性。
4.______协议是一种基于时间戳的一致性协议。
5.在分布式系统中,______是保证数据一致性的重要手段。
6.______协议通过版本号来保证数据的一致性。
7.______协议通过分布式时钟来保证数据的一致性。
8.在分布式缓存中,______可以减少网络延迟。
9.______是指当某个节点故障时,系统仍能正常工作。
10.______是指当系统中的节点发生网络分区时,系统仍能保持一致。
11.______是指数据最终会达到一致状态。
12.在分布式缓存中,______可以避免缓存雪崩。
13.______协议通过事件驱动来保证数据的一致性。
14.______协议通过分布式锁来保证数据的一致性。
15.在分布式缓存中,______可以减少数据冲突。
16.______是指当某个节点更新数据时,其他节点也会相应更新。
17.______是指数据在所有副本之间保持相同的版本号。
18.在分布式缓存中,______可以保证数据的安全。
19.______是指当系统中的节点发生网络分区时,系统仍能正常通信。
20.______是指当系统中的节点发生故障时,系统仍能提供数据服务。
21.在分布式缓存中,______可以减少数据不一致的风险。
22.______是指当系统中的节点发生网络分区时,系统仍能保持一致性。
23.______是指当系统中的节点发生故障时,系统仍能保持数据一致性。
24.在分布式缓存中,______可以保证数据的高可用性。
25.______是指当系统中的节点发生网络分区时,系统仍能保持数据的一致性。
四、判断题(本题共20小题,每题0.5分,共10分,正确的请在答题括号中画√,错误的画×)
1.分布式缓存的一致性协议是为了解决单点故障问题而设计的。()
2.最终一致性模型要求系统中的所有副本在任何时候都能访问到最新的数据。()
3.Vector时钟可以用来确定分布式系统中事件发生的顺序。()
4.Paxos算法可以保证分布式系统中的数据一致性。()
5.在分布式缓存中,缓存穿透会导致缓存命中率降低。()
6.Chubby锁服务是用来解决分布式系统中的数据竞争问题。()
7.分布式缓存的一致性协议可以完全避免网络分区问题。()
8.分布式缓存的一致性协议可以提高系统的性能。()
9.Raft算法和Paxos算法在保证一致性方面是等价的。()
10.分布式缓存的一致性协议可以保证数据的强一致性。()
11.在分布式缓存中,缓存雪崩是由于缓存热点导致的。()
12.分布式缓存的一致性协议可以完全避免数据冲突问题。()
13.Vector-Witness协议是一种基于版本号的分布式缓存一致性协议。()
14.分布式缓存的一致性协议可以保证系统的高可用性。()
15.在分布式缓存中,缓存预热是一种提高缓存性能的方法。()
16.分布式缓存的一致性协议可以完全避免数据丢失问题。()
17.Lamport时钟是一种基于事件顺序的分布式系统时钟。()
18.分布式缓存的一致性协议可以提高系统的可扩展性。()
19.在分布式缓存中,缓存失效会导致缓存命中率下降。()
20.分布式缓存的一致性协议可以保证系统在所有情况下都能保持一致性。()
五、主观题(本题共4小题,每题5分,共20分)
1.请简述分布式缓存一致性协议在分布式系统中的作用及其重要性。
2.分析并比较强一致性、最终一致性和弱一致性三种一致性模型的优缺点。
3.举例说明分布式缓存一致性协议在实际应用中可能遇到的问题,并提出相应的解决方案。
4.结合实际案例,讨论分布式缓存一致性协议在提高系统性能和可用性方面的作用。
六、案例题(本题共2小题,每题5分,共10分)
1.案例题:某电商平台使用分布式缓存系统存储用户购物车信息,由于缓存一致性协议设计不当,导致用户在多个客户端看到的购物车信息不一致。请分析该问题可能的原因,并提出改进措施。
2.案例题:某在线游戏平台采用分布式缓存来存储游戏数据,由于网络分区导致部分游戏服务器无法访问缓存,影响了游戏体验。请设计一个解决方案,确保在出现网络分区时,游戏数据的一致性和可用性。
标准答案
一、单项选择题
1.D
2.C
3.D
4.A
5.D
6.D
7.D
8.D
9.B
10.B
11.D
12.D
13.A
14.D
15.A
16.C
17.A
18.C
19.B
20.D
21.D
22.D
23.A
24.C
25.D
二、多选题
1.A,B,C,D
2.A,B,C,D
3.A,B,C
4.A,B,C,D
5.A,B,C,D
6.A,B,C,D
7.A,B,C
8.A,B,C
9.A,B,C,D
10.A,B,C
11.A,B,C,D
12.A,B,C,D
13.A,B,C
14.A,B,C,D
15.A,B,C,D
16.A,B,C,D
17.A,B,C
18.A,B,C
19.A,B,C,D
20.A,B,C
三、填空题
1.数据不一致
2.一致性
3.强一致性
4.Vector时钟
5.分布式锁
6.Last-Write-Wins
7.Vector-Witness
8.缓存预热
9.高可用性
10.容错性
11.最终一致性
12.缓存穿透
13.发布/订阅
14.分布式锁
15.缓存失效
16.数据更新
17.版本号
18.数据加密
19.容错性
20.高可用性
21.缓存失效
22.容错性
23.高可用性
24.缓存失效
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 二零二五版个人教育培训专款专用贷款协议
- 2025版财务顾问机构与政府合作合同范本
- 2025年电梯操作员培训与考核服务协议
- 二零二五年度矿长劳动合同附带矿山设备租赁合同
- 二零二五年度人工智能教育平台合作协议
- 2025年度综合能源服务项目工程设计合同书
- 二零二五年工业地产合作开发与租赁合同
- 2025年按揭贷款房产保险附加合同模板
- 二零二五年电视台主持人违约责任与解除合同范本
- 2025年统计学专业期末考试题库:数据分析计算题库精讲
- 科技公司研发费用增加申请报告范文
- 2025年发展对象考试题库附含答案
- 商业中的家庭平衡事业与家庭的和谐共存
- 2024版煤矿安全生产标准化新旧对比
- 危险品运输行业市场调研分析报告
- 基于学习任务群的单元教学设计与实施
- 压力容器使用单位安全员题库
- 4M变更管理程序文件
- 房地产资金组合-帕拉丁地产基金-项目总培训班
- 粉尘云最大爆炸压力和最大压力上升速率测定方法
- 2024年全国财会知识竞赛考试题库(浓缩500题)
评论
0/150
提交评论